Java Math类中的tanh()方法用于计算双曲正切值,是Math类中的一个静态方法。
使用tanh()方法前需要先导入Java Math类:
import java.lang.Math;
然后在代码中使用tanh()方法,格式为:
double result = Math.tanh(x);
其中x是待计算双曲正切值的参数,返回值result是x的双曲正切值。
下面是两个具体的示例:
示例一:计算双曲正切值
import java.lang.Math;
public class Test {
public static void main(String[] args) {
double x=0.5;
double result = Math.tanh(x);
System.out.println("双曲正切值为:"+result);
}
}
输出结果:
双曲正切值为:0.4621171572600098
示例二:计算双曲正切值的反函数
由于Java Math类中没有提供双曲函数的反函数,我们可以通过以下公式计算双曲正切值的反函数:
arctanh(x) = 0.5 * ln((1 + x) / (1 - x))
import java.lang.Math;
public class Test {
public static void main(String[] args) {
double x=0.4621171572600098;
double result = 0.5 * Math.log((1 + x) / (1 - x));
System.out.println("双曲正切值的反函数为:"+result);
}
}
输出结果:
双曲正切值的反函数为:0.5
以上就是Java Math类的tanh()方法的使用方法的完整攻略,希望对你有帮助。
本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:详解Java Math类的tanh()方法:返回双曲正切值 - Python技术站